US Relations To Dominate Foreign Policy

March 2010 | Political Risk Analysis

BMI View: The diplomatic cold shoulder many regional leaders will cause little concern for the new Honduran president, provided Porfirio Lobo Sosa's administration can maintain strong relations with the US. The result will be a reluctance to participate in any regional body that snubs US influence in the Latin America.
